Lattice Semiconductor Corp
A maker of low-power programmable logic chips called FPGAs, Lattice Semiconductor designs reconfigurable semiconductors found in everything from industrial machines and cars to consumer gadgets, along with licensing and design services. Founded in 1983 in Oregon by a former Intel engineer and two co-founders, this fabless company got its name from the grid-like "lattice" architecture of programmable logic cells at the heart of its chips.
